Buffalo Wild Wings New Directors, Activist Investor, Trade Shots

Star Tribune May 2, 2017 — 5:00pm Star Tribune Buffalo Wild Wings investors received competing letters from company directors and an activist shareholder firm on Tuesday, a month ahead of the firm's annual meeting.
